Description Suggest change

This route is located 15' right of Dragonlance and actually starts on a narrow north-facing wall next to a small pine tree.

Clip a pointless bolt, boulder out the crux, and then clip a second bolt (looking at a grounder) before mantling onto a ledge. Clip another bolt from the ledge and then pull interesting moves (looking at a ledge fall - watch those ankles) onto a vertical headwall past one more bolt and anchors on a ledge.

This is actually a fun route, but the poor bolting detracts from the overall experience; despite that it's still worth a go - just don't fall at the wrong spot!

Protection Suggest change

4 bolts, chain anchors
